The National Monuments Service's description
In rough hill pasture, on a W-facing slope, overlooking the valley of the Flesk River. A grass-covered horseshoe-shaped mound (9.5m N-S; 6m E-W; H 1.45m) of burnt material on the SE bank of a stream. The opening faces a wet area to the E. There is some mound material exposed at S. A fulacht fia (KE076-041002-) and a possible fulacht fia (KE076-041001-) lie c. 50m to the S.
